SUMMARY
Responsible for intermediate administration of customer contracts to ensure contractual compliance, protection of company interests, and achievement of business objectives. Leads complex proposals and contract activities, supports negotiations and proposals, manages contract performance, and Collaborates with Business Development, Finance, Supply Chain, Engineering, Quality and Operations to review and process quotations, contracts, customer support, and related documentation.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include the following. Other duties may be assigned.
  • Reviews, interprets, and responds to medium and large OEM’s quotations, purchase orders and contracts, ensuring compliance with contractual requirements and protection of the Company’s intellectual property and business interests.
  • Independently administers customer contracts and serves as the primary point of contact for contract-related matters, evaluating for escalation.
  • Monitors contract performance and provide status related to hardware delivery schedules, quality requirements, and other contractual obligations.
  • Prepares and transmits contract correspondence, data submittals, customer-required reports, and documentation.
  • Acts as the administrative liaison between customers and internal departments; chairs contract reviews and supports customer audits.
  • Maintains complete and accurate contract files, ensuring all orders, change orders, schedules, correspondence, data submittals, and other pertinent documents are retained through completion of all contractual obligations.
  • Prepares and submits company proposals and supporting data; Facilitates negotiations of contracts in accordance with management guidelines and established procedures; and prepares negotiation documentation and meeting minutes.
  • Reviews and processes customer requests for quotes (RFQs), collaborating with Finance to obtain cost estimates and with Business Development to maintain required profit and margin objectives.
  • Supports achievement of bookings targets and margin goals for assigned product lines.
  • Proactively manages customer scorecards, including on-time delivery and quality performance metrics.
  • Facilitates internal cross-functional meetings to review scorecard results, identify root causes of performance gaps, and drive corrective actions necessary to meet customer commitments.
  • Facilitates continuous improvement efforts by driving changes to internal processes and practices to improve delivery performance, compliance, and customer satisfaction.

ADDITIONAL RESPONSIBILITIES FOR CONTRACT ADMINSTRATOR II
  • Collaborate with Contracts, Business Development and Leadership to develop, maintain, and support accurate sales forecasts.
  • Assists in aligning contract execution, customer commitments, and delivery expectations with forecasted demand.
  • Provides contract-related insights and risk assessments to support planning and decision-making.
